
Travel Policy
June 18th, 2025
PNRRS encourages all of our members to travel outside our region to gain experience and coaching in different environments. If a member identifies a travel opportunity they may request assistance with travel costs. PNRRS will assess each application and award a travel grant based on the following criteria:
The event must have a recognized referee coach (CMO) who will observe at least one match and provide a written report to the PNRRS RDO. Traveling to an event to “make up the numbers” whether as a volunteer or with payment does not qualify for a travel grant.
A member can receive one grant per calendar year.
The grant will cover 80% of total travel costs up to a maximum of $250.
Travel costs can include flights, transportation to/from airport and/or grounds, airport parking, accommodation, mileage (if driving). Cost of food and other incidental expenses will not be covered.
If some costs are being covered by another source (e.g. the event organizer) they should not be included in the grant request.
A travel grant must be applied for in advance.
PNRRS may vary these conditions for specific individuals and events.
PNRRS has a limited budget for travel grants, so members are encouraged to apply as early as possible.
